Napier’s national voyage of learning

Johannesburg karting lass Tiffany Napier is expecting nothing less than another tough weekend of racing at Killarney’s second round national championship Saturday 29 April.

“I know what I’m going to really be up against this weekend” the British International School grade 9 student admitted. “The top Cape Town competitors are highly experienced and I will be at a bit of a disadvantage on their home circuit and some of the Jo’burg guys are also very quick there. 

“Still, I am determined to give it my best shot — we did some testing at Killarney in preparation a few weeks ago and I was quite happy with my pace on old tyres, although I still have a little time to find, but I enjoy the track and I’m confident to be on the pace come race day. 

“Killarney is a very bumpy and physically demanding track with extreme g-forces, so I have done extra fitness training and I have come a long, long way from being thrown in the deep end when I raced at Killarney last year as a total greenhorn. “So I have to thank my folks, my BirelArt team and my sponsor Design Waterproofing Systems for all the effort they have put in and I really hope to reward them with a great result in Cape Town!”
